Baldwin powers UNC-Greensboro over Wofford 65-61

GREENSBORO, N.C. (AP) Diante Baldwin had 21 points and nine rebounds and UNC-Greensboro overcame an eight-point halftime deficit to beat Wofford 65-61 on Monday night.

The Spartans (10-17, 6-8 Southern Conference) took control late with a 10-2 run to lead 58-51 on Francis Alonso's 3-pointer with 2:44 left. The Terriers (14-14, 10-5) failed to get the margin closer than four from there, ending their four-game winning streak.

Baldwin scored eight while UNC-Greensboro opened the second half with a 15-2 run, turning a 32-24 deficit into a 39-34 lead.

Wofford took the lead back briefly at 49-48 on C.J. Neumann's jumper with 5:51 left. Kayel Locke's 3-point play less than a minute later gave UNCG the lead for good.

Alonso had 13 points for the Spartans. Marvin Smith added 12 points and nine rebounds and Locke scored 11.

Fletcher Magee led Wofford with 16 points. Neumann and Jaylen Allen had 10 points each.
